区块链分布式系统工程师面试题及答案.docxVIP

  • 1
  • 0
  • 约3.18千字
  • 约 10页
  • 2026-02-10 发布于福建
  • 举报

区块链分布式系统工程师面试题及答案.docx

第PAGE页共NUMPAGES页

2026年区块链分布式系统工程师面试题及答案

一、单选题(每题2分,共10题)

1.在区块链系统中,以下哪种共识机制最容易受到51%攻击?

A.PoW(工作量证明)

B.PoS(权益证明)

C.PBFT(实用拜占庭容错)

D.DPOS(委托权益证明)

2.以下哪种技术可以用于提高区块链网络的吞吐量?

A.共识机制的优化

B.分片技术

C.委托投票

D.链上分叉

3.在分布式账本技术中,以下哪种方案最适合用于高频交易场景?

A.完全许可链

B.去中心化公链

C.权限链

D.联盟链

4.以下哪种加密算法属于非对称加密?

A.SHA-256

B.DES

C.RSA

D.MD5

5.在区块链分布式系统中,以下哪种方法可以用于防止重放攻击?

A.签名机制

B.时间戳

C.加密哈希

D.Merkle树

6.以下哪种共识机制在能耗方面表现最佳?

A.PoW

B.PoS

C.DPoS

D.PoA

7.在区块链中,以下哪种技术可以用于实现跨链交互?

A.Plasma

B.CosmosSDK

C.Polkadot

D.HyperledgerFabric

8.以下哪种架构模式最适合用于构建高可用性的区块链系统?

A.单节点架构

B.P2P网络架构

C.云计算架构

D.轮询架构

9.在区块链分布式系统中,以下哪种方法可以用于优化节点同步效率?

A.Gossip协议

B.Raft共识

C.PBFT共识

D.BitTorrent协议

10.以下哪种技术可以用于提高区块链系统的安全性?

A.智能合约审计

B.多重签名

C.零知识证明

D.委托投票

二、多选题(每题3分,共5题)

1.以下哪些技术可以用于提高区块链网络的性能?

A.分片技术

B.共识机制的优化

C.状态通道

D.拉链(ChainPulling)

2.在区块链分布式系统中,以下哪些机制可以用于实现去中心化?

A.PoW共识

B.去中心化治理

C.委托投票

D.联盟链

3.以下哪些加密算法可以用于区块链系统的数据加密?

A.ECC(椭圆曲线加密)

B.AES

C.RSA

D.SHA-256

4.在区块链中,以下哪些技术可以用于实现隐私保护?

A.零知识证明

B.混合网络

C.联盟链

D.同态加密

5.以下哪些因素会影响区块链系统的安全性?

A.共识机制的设计

B.节点数量

C.智能合约漏洞

D.网络延迟

三、简答题(每题5分,共5题)

1.简述PoW共识机制的工作原理及其优缺点。

2.简述分片技术的概念及其在区块链中的应用场景。

3.简述智能合约的概念及其在区块链系统中的作用。

4.简述跨链交互的概念及其实现方法。

5.简述区块链系统中常见的攻击类型及其防御方法。

四、论述题(每题10分,共2题)

1.结合当前区块链技术的发展趋势,论述区块链分布式系统在未来金融领域的应用前景。

2.结合实际案例,论述区块链分布式系统在供应链管理中的应用优势及挑战。

答案及解析

一、单选题答案及解析

1.A

-解析:PoW机制依赖算力竞争,单个矿工或组织若控制超过50%的算力,即可发动51%攻击,篡改交易历史。PoS、PBFT和DPOS通过权益、投票或实用拜占庭容错机制,提高了攻击难度。

2.B

-解析:分片技术将区块链网络划分为多个子网络,并行处理交易,显著提升吞吐量。其他选项如共识机制优化、委托投票和链上分叉对吞吐量的提升有限。

3.C

-解析:权限链(PermissionedBlockchain)允许授权节点参与交易验证,交易速度快且可扩展,适合高频交易场景。公链和联盟链的开放性或合作性限制其性能。

4.C

-解析:RSA属于非对称加密算法,公钥和私钥配对使用。SHA-256、DES和MD5属于对称加密或哈希算法。

5.A

-解析:签名机制通过数字签名确保交易的真实性和不可篡改性,防止重放攻击。时间戳、加密哈希和Merkle树主要用于防篡改,而非重放。

6.B

-解析:PoS机制无需大量算力竞争,能耗极低。PoW、DPoS和PoA仍依赖资源投入。

7.C

-解析:Polkadot通过平行链和多链交互实现跨链通信。其他选项如Plasma、CosmosSDK和HyperledgerFabric虽支持跨链,但Polkadot的抽象层次更高。

8.B

-解析:P2P网络架构通过节点间冗余和分布式共识,确保系统高可用性。单节点、云计算和轮询架构存在单点故障风险。

9.A

-解析:Gossip协议通过节点间随机通信加速信息传播,适合区块链的快速同步需求。Raft、

文档评论(0)

1亿VIP精品文档

相关文档